WitrynaDisinfectant free radicals created from water itself Organic molecules and microorganisms in water are destroyed by oxidation. Oxidation of water by an electron hole forms hydroxyl radicals, •OH. They are more powerful oxidising agents than chlorine or ozone (O 3 +), both used in water disinfection.
